By Steve Holland and Nandita Bose WASHINGTON (Reuters) – U.S. President Joe Biden adopted a cautious attitude on Tuesday to Russian vows to redeploy forces around Kyiv as the United States and its allies began discussion on a potential new $500 million aid package for Ukraine. Speaking alongside Singapore Prime Minister Lee Hsien Loong, Biden said the economic sanctions that have hobbled the Russian economy would continue while the United States and its allies monitor what Moscow does with its forces. “We’ll see. I don’t read anything until it until we see what their actions are,” said Biden. …
